Italo Botti

Italo Botti was born in New York in 1923. It was there where he began his extensive art training, studying at the Brooklyn Acadamy of Fine Art, Leonardo da Vinci School of Art, and the Art Students League under the influence of Frank Vincent Dumond. Botti's expertise in stained glass and mosaics is evident in his paintings. Using a pallette knife, he creates large areas of vivid colors which are smoothly textured like mosiac tesserae. His Paintings have been exhibited in Collectors Circle Galleries throughout the United States, including the Owl gallery. San Fransisco; Walton Street gallery, Chicago and Promenade Gallery, Woodland Hills, C.A.
